Macey Saptle, a normal 15 year old, living a normal life..until her best friend does suicide the day before summer vacation. She, and her best friend's death, become the talk of the small neighborhood. After this traumatic event, she shuts everyone out and stays in her room for what feels like the whole summer. Rocks are commonly thrown, rumors gone around she'd done the same thing as her friend had. The week before summer ends, her mother forces her to come out, she soon to realize things have changed, and her friend..plus herself, was forgotten. Her mother offers to go ahead and get her some clothes, even a new hair cut..and she happily takes the offer. Wearing dark clothes with band symbols she'd listened to over her lonesome time, and her hair dyed a light teal while also getting a nose ring, she heads to school, forgetting that there would be new kids. New people to hear her story. She keeps to herself, often hearing the word "different" to describe her, she skips lunch and reads books alone in her favorite teacher, Mr. Kingstuen's classroom. That is, until Vincent Alibent comes into her life, wrecking and changing it to his wishes. She tries to block him out, and be alone once more, but he won't let that happen. Going through his tricks and riddles, the crazy life she got herself dragged into will begin. Meeting new people, scary experiences, she still has good in her. She listens to heart and follows her gut, making sure to get little hints from her mind every now and then. She soon figures out Alibent's secrets, who he truly is, his past..things such as those. And she'll immediately regret it.
